    Monday ~ Living Room, Hall and Stairs
    Level 1
    [STRIKE] Vacuum floors and sofas [/STRIKE]
    Wipe over sticky sofas.
    Level 2
    Dusting, even if around everything
    [STRIKE] Remove clutter making sure stairs especially are safe [/STRIKE]
    [STRIKE] Clean mirrors and other glass things that are meant to be shiny![/STRIKE]
    Level 3
    Wipe paintworks and any grubby marks off walls etc

    [STRIKE] Clean any fluffy electricals and defluff behind the radiators![/STRIKE]
    [STRIKE] Vacuum under furniture you can manage to move without hurting yourself[/STRIKE]

    Tuesday ~ Kitchen, Utility and Dining areas
    Level One

    Sweep and mop floors
    Declutter and wipe worksurfaces
    Level Two
    Wipe ALL large appliances and units and kickboards
    Wipe and replace all small appliances
    Scrub out the fridge
    Level Three
    [STRIKE] Wash windows.. and dust blinds/wash curtains[/STRIKE]
    Clear and wipe out the oven and hob
    Wipe table and replace cloth if necessary
    Extras
    1. Clean out pongy pets
    2. Muck out a sticky cupboard
    3. Binbag dance
    4. Wipe doors.. inside and out
